Key Features to Look For

Here are some important things to think about when buying a golf GPS:

  • Accuracy: The GPS needs to be super accurate. It should show you the correct distances. Look for devices with high-precision GPS.
  • Course Maps: Does it have maps of many golf courses? Make sure it covers the courses you play. Updated maps are important.
  • Distances to Hazards: The best GPS devices show you distances to hazards. Hazards like bunkers and water are on the course.
  • Green View: Some devices show the shape of the green. This helps you plan your approach shot.
  • Battery Life: How long will the battery last? A long battery life is important. You don’t want it to die mid-round.
  • Ease of Use: The GPS should be easy to use. It should have a simple menu and clear display.
  • Screen Size: Do you prefer a small or large screen? A bigger screen can be easier to read.
  • Preloaded Courses: Most come with thousands of courses preloaded. Check this before you buy.

Golf Handheld GPS: Frequently Asked Questions

Here are some common questions about golf handheld GPS devices:

Q: How accurate are golf handheld GPS devices?

A: Most are very accurate. They can give you distances within a few yards.

Q: Do I need to pay for course updates?

A: Many devices offer free course updates. Always check the manufacturer’s policy.

Q: How long does the battery last?

A: Battery life varies. Some last for a whole round. Others may need charging.

Q: Is it easy to use a golf GPS?

A: Most are easy to use. They have simple menus and buttons.

Q: Can I use a golf GPS in the rain?

A: Yes, most are water-resistant. However, some are not fully waterproof.

Q: Does it show distances to hazards?

A: Yes, most show distances to hazards like bunkers and water.

Q: Can I track my shots with a golf GPS?

A: Some devices have shot-tracking features. It helps you analyze your game.

Q: What is a “green view”?

A: It’s a feature that shows the shape of the green. It helps you plan your approach.
